Transitional housing in Westlake Corner helps recovering addicts and alcoholics integrate back into society and return to work or school while maintaining and strengthening the foundation of recovery they developed after attending a primary Alcohol Rehabilitation and Drug Rehab Program. Transitional housing programs in Westlake Corner provide a way for people recovering from alcohol and drug addiction to be reintroduced back into the mainstream of life with a focus on personal responsibility, accountability, career development, college education, and continued sober life skills. Some Alcohol Treatment and Drug Rehabilitation Centers in Westlake Corner will offer transitional housing as a final component of recovery after the initial primary phases of the recovery program are completed. Most Alcohol Treatment and Drug Rehabilitation Facilities providing transitional housing in Westlake Corner require tenants to actively participate in group meetings as well as some community service functions. Transitional housing in Westlake Corner is intended to provide stability for a limited amount of time, usually 6 to 24 months, allowing enough time to transition to an independent living situation.
